Plain-Language Breakdown for PSC H168
- Covers quality control and analytical testing services for chemicals and chemical products.
- Primarily used by federal agencies managing environmental, defense, and health-related chemical applications.
- Contracts range from fixed-price to cost-reimbursement, including IDIQs for ongoing quality assurance needs.
- Procurement methods include competitive bidding and sole-source depending on expertise requirements.
- Aligns closely with NAICS codes for testing laboratories and scientific consulting services.
- Ensures regulatory compliance and chemical safety for government operations.
